Abstract

Traffic congestion has turned into a vital urban challenge throughout the world because it generates notable economic strain and damage to the environment. The rising automobile usage coupled with expanding metropolitan populations has made traffic congestion more severe and regular. A review of the analysis investigates the monetary as well as ecological consequences stemming from urban traffic congestion while presenting possible solutions to reduce its harmful effects. The chapter discusses established traffic management solutions together with contemporary smart parking systems along with accident detection technologies. The research shows that road transportation must become actively involved in congestion management through systematic methods to recognize congestion causes while implementing directed solutions as well as monitoring systems for tracking traffic flow.
